Subject: [PATCH v7 05/11] thermal: remove get_mode() operation of drivers
Date: Mon, 29 Jun 2020 14:29:19 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20200629122925.21729-6-andrzej.p@collabora.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20200629122925.21729-1-andrzej.p-ZGY8ohtN/8qB+jHODAdFcQ@public.gmane.org>
get_mode() is now redundant, as the state is stored in struct
thermal_zone_device.
Consequently the "mode" attribute in sysfs can always be visible, because
it is always possible to get the mode from struct tzd.

diff --git a/drivers/thermal/thermal_core.c b/drivers/thermal/thermal_core.c
index b71196eaf90e..14d3b1b94c4f 100644
--- a/drivers/thermal/thermal_core.c
+++ b/drivers/thermal/thermal_core.c
@@ -1456,7 +1456,6 @@ static int thermal_pm_notify(struct notifier_block *nb,
unsigned long mode, void *_unused)
{
struct thermal_zone_device *tz;
- enum thermal_device_mode tz_mode;
switch (mode) {
case PM_HIBERNATION_PREPARE:
@@ -1469,11 +1468,7 @@ static int thermal_pm_notify(struct notifier_block *nb,
case PM_POST_SUSPEND:
atomic_set(&in_suspend, 0);
list_for_each_entry(tz, &thermal_tz_list, node) {
- tz_mode = THERMAL_DEVICE_ENABLED;
- if (tz->ops->get_mode)
- tz->ops->get_mode(tz, &tz_mode);
-
- if (tz_mode == THERMAL_DEVICE_DISABLED)
+ if (tz->mode == THERMAL_DEVICE_DISABLED)
continue;
thermal_zone_device_init(tz);

diff --git a/drivers/thermal/thermal_sysfs.c b/drivers/thermal/thermal_sysfs.c
index aa99edb4dff7..096370977068 100644
--- a/drivers/thermal/thermal_sysfs.c
+++ b/drivers/thermal/thermal_sysfs.c
@@ -49,18 +49,9 @@ static ssize_t
mode_show(struct device *dev, struct device_attribute *attr, char *buf)
{
struct thermal_zone_device *tz = to_thermal_zone(dev);
- enum thermal_device_mode mode;
- int result;
-
- if (!tz->ops->get_mode)
- return -EPERM;
- result = tz->ops->get_mode(tz, &mode);
- if (result)
- return result;
-
- return sprintf(buf, "%s\n", mode == THERMAL_DEVICE_ENABLED ? "enabled"
- : "disabled");
+ return sprintf(buf, "%s\n", tz->mode == THERMAL_DEVICE_ENABLED ?
+ "enabled" : "disabled");
}
static ssize_t
@@ -428,30 +419,13 @@ static struct attribute_group thermal_zone_attribute_group = {
.attrs = thermal_zone_dev_attrs,
};
-/* We expose mode only if .get_mode is present */
static struct attribute *thermal_zone_mode_attrs[] = {
&dev_attr_mode.attr,
NULL,
};
-static umode_t thermal_zone_mode_is_visible(struct kobject *kobj,
- struct attribute *attr,
- int attrno)
-{
- struct device *dev = container_of(kobj, struct device, kobj);
- struct thermal_zone_device *tz;
-
- tz = container_of(dev, struct thermal_zone_device, device);
-
- if (tz->ops->get_mode)
- return attr->mode;
-
- return 0;
-}
